// Error Handler Middleware
// Centralizes error handling logic to eliminate duplicate catch blocks
const { HTTP_STATUS } = require('./constants');
/**
* Async route handler wrapper - catches errors and passes to error middleware
* Usage: app.get('/route', asyncHandler(async (req, res) => { ... }))
*/
function asyncHandler(fn) {
return (req, res, next) => {
Promise.resolve(fn(req, res, next)).catch(next);
};
}
/**
* Express error middleware - handles all errors consistently
*/
function errorMiddleware(err, req, res, next) {
const logger = req.app.get('logger');
// Log the error with context
logger.error('Request error', {
error: err.message,
stack: err.stack,
path: req.path,
method: req.method,
ip: req.ip,
userId: req.user?.id
});
// Determine status code
const statusCode = err.statusCode || err.status || HTTP_STATUS.INTERNAL_ERROR;
// Send consistent error response
res.status(statusCode).json({
success: false,
error: err.message || 'Internal server error',
...(process.env.NODE_ENV === 'development' && { stack: err.stack })
});
}
/**
* Custom error classes for specific scenarios
*/
class ValidationError extends Error {
constructor(message) {
super(message);
this.name = 'ValidationError';
this.statusCode = HTTP_STATUS.BAD_REQUEST;
}
}
class UnauthorizedError extends Error {
constructor(message = 'Unauthorized') {
super(message);
this.name = 'UnauthorizedError';
this.statusCode = HTTP_STATUS.UNAUTHORIZED;
}
}
class NotFoundError extends Error {
constructor(message = 'Not found') {
super(message);
this.name = 'NotFoundError';
this.statusCode = HTTP_STATUS.NOT_FOUND;
}
}
class ConflictError extends Error {
constructor(message) {
super(message);
this.name = 'ConflictError';
this.statusCode = HTTP_STATUS.CONFLICT;
}
}
module.exports = {
asyncHandler,
errorMiddleware,
ValidationError,
UnauthorizedError,
NotFoundError,
ConflictError
};

// Error Logger Utility
// Centralized error logging with rotation and request context tracking
const fsp = require('fs').promises;
const path = require('path');
const { LIMITS } = require('./constants');
const ERROR_LOG_FILE = path.join(__dirname, 'error.log');
const MAX_ERROR_LOG_SIZE = LIMITS.ERROR_LOG_SIZE;
/**
* Check if file exists
*/
async function exists(filepath) {
try {
await fsp.access(filepath);
return true;
} catch {
return false;
}
}
/**
* Log error with context and rotation
* @param {string} context - Where the error occurred
* @param {Error|string} error - The error to log
* @param {Object} additionalInfo - Additional context (req, etc.)
*/
async function logError(context, error, additionalInfo = {}) {
const timestamp = new Date().toISOString();
// Extract request context if a request object is provided
const requestContext = extractRequestContext(additionalInfo.req);
if (additionalInfo.req) {
delete additionalInfo.req; // Remove req to avoid circular refs
}
const logEntry = {
timestamp,
context,
...requestContext,
error: {
message: error.message || error,
stack: error.stack,
code: error.code
},
...additionalInfo
};
// Format log line with request context
const contextInfo = Object.keys(requestContext).length > 0
? `\nRequest Context: ${JSON.stringify(requestContext, null, 2)}`
: '';
const logLine = `[${timestamp}] ${context}: ${error.message || error}\n${error.stack || ''}${contextInfo}\nAdditional Info: ${JSON.stringify(additionalInfo, null, 2)}\n${'='.repeat(80)}\n`;
try {
// Rotate log if it exceeds max size
await rotateLogIfNeeded();
await fsp.appendFile(ERROR_LOG_FILE, logLine);
} catch (e) {
console.error('Failed to write to error log', e.message);
}
}
/**
* Extract request context from Express request object
*/
function extractRequestContext(req) {
if (!req) return {};
const clientIP = req.ip || req.socket?.remoteAddress || '';
return {
requestId: req.id,
ip: clientIP,
userAgent: req.get('user-agent'),
method: req.method,
path: req.path
};
}
/**
* Rotate log file if it exceeds max size
*/
async function rotateLogIfNeeded() {
try {
const stats = await fsp.stat(ERROR_LOG_FILE);
if (stats.size > MAX_ERROR_LOG_SIZE) {
const rotated = ERROR_LOG_FILE + '.1';
if (await exists(rotated)) {
await fsp.unlink(rotated);
}
await fsp.rename(ERROR_LOG_FILE, rotated);
}
} catch (_) {
// File may not exist yet, that's fine
}
}
/**
* Return a safe error message to the client without leaking internals
*/
function safeErrorMessage(error) {
const msg = error.message || String(error);
// Detect port conflict errors from Docker
const portMatch = msg.match(/exposing port TCP [^:]*:(\d+)/);
if (portMatch || msg.includes('port is already allocated') || msg.includes('ports are not available')) {
const port = portMatch ? portMatch[1] : 'requested';
return `Port ${port} is already in use. Please choose a different port or stop the conflicting service.`;
}
// Detect container not found errors
if (msg.includes('No such container')) {
return 'Container not found';
}
// Detect network errors
if (msg.includes('ECONNREFUSED') || msg.includes('ETIMEDOUT')) {
return 'Service unavailable';
}
// Generic safe message for unknown errors
if (process.env.NODE_ENV === 'production') {
return 'An error occurred. Please try again or contact support.';
}
// In development, show the actual error
return msg;
}
module.exports = {
logError,
safeErrorMessage
};

// Response Helpers
// Standardize API response format across all routes
const { HTTP_STATUS } = require('./constants');
/**
* Success response with data
*/
function success(res, data, statusCode = HTTP_STATUS.OK) {
return res.status(statusCode).json({
success: true,
data
});
}
/**
* Success response with message
*/
function successMessage(res, message, statusCode = HTTP_STATUS.OK) {
return res.status(statusCode).json({
success: true,
message
});
}
/**
* Created response (201)
*/
function created(res, data) {
return res.status(HTTP_STATUS.CREATED).json({
success: true,
data
});
}
/**
* No content response (204)
*/
function noContent(res) {
return res.status(HTTP_STATUS.NO_CONTENT).send();
}
/**
* Error response
*/
function error(res, message, statusCode = HTTP_STATUS.INTERNAL_ERROR) {
return res.status(statusCode).json({
success: false,
error: message
});
}
/**
* Validation error response (400)
*/
function validationError(res, message) {
return res.status(HTTP_STATUS.BAD_REQUEST).json({
success: false,
error: message
});
}
/**
* Unauthorized response (401)
*/
function unauthorized(res, message = 'Unauthorized') {
return res.status(HTTP_STATUS.UNAUTHORIZED).json({
success: false,
error: message
});
}
/**
* Forbidden response (403)
*/
function forbidden(res, message = 'Forbidden') {
return res.status(HTTP_STATUS.FORBIDDEN).json({
success: false,
error: message
});
}
/**
* Not found response (404)
*/
function notFound(res, message = 'Not found') {
return res.status(HTTP_STATUS.NOT_FOUND).json({
success: false,
error: message
});
}
/**
* Conflict response (409)
*/
function conflict(res, message) {
return res.status(HTTP_STATUS.CONFLICT).json({
success: false,
error: message
});
}
module.exports = {
success,
successMessage,
created,
noContent,
error,
validationError,
unauthorized,
forbidden,
notFound,
conflict
};
